Aamir Khan goes on a 10-day meditation camp

If reports are anything to go by, Aamir Khan has joined a meditation camp in Kathmandu as you read this. The Laal Singh Chaddha actor jetted off to Kathmandu a couple of hours ago and has already joined the camp it seems.

As per a report in ETimes, the actor is on a personal visit to Nepal wherein he has joined a ten-day vipassana meditation programme. An immigration officer reveals that Aamir Khan reached Kathmandu early morning on Sunday. The official states that Aamir was on board the Vistara Airlines which arrived in Kathmandu on Sunday.

As per the report in the online entertainment news portal, Aamir Khan is at the Vipassana Meditation Centre in Budhanilkantha. It is located about 12 km away from Kathmandu city. A staff member from Vipassana Meditation Centre reveals that Aamir joined the 10-day mediation programme which began on Sunday. Aamir Khan has been keeping a low profile ever since his last release which is Laal Singh Chaddha alongside Kareena Kapoor Khan and Naga Chaitanya.

The film was a disaster at the box office. Since Aamir has taken a break from films and has been living his life away from the celluloid
